first of all 88 was the best year. came with basically twin tubro tranny and lsd in rear. down fall is its a t-25 tubro instead of t-3. but still performs. so YES its worth it.

exhuast, boost controller, intake, elec. fan,clutch. 13's. if you know how to drive if not low low 14's.

Now this is all it takes. but not exactly what im using..what im using..

homeade boost controller- 10 bux

Exhuast- open it up free- exhaust 200buck at local shop.

intake - k&N -45 bucks

clutch 200 bucks. Act

elec. fan 50 bucks.
